Sammy
Jammy was adopted from an animal control shelter in Michigan where I
volunteered when he was about two years old. He sat in a cage for over six
weeks and was almost sold to research. He was a Flame Point Siamese
(Applehead). Sammy had been my little old man from day one. If I sat down
for even five seconds, he immediately crawled in my lap. He was a slow mover,
though in his younger years he would play (which was hilarious to watch).
He had a funny meow that sounded like he was saying "monroe." Being a
siamese, we had great conversations every day. He was very wise and had a
lot to say. Although he was deaf for two years and then was in kidney
failure, he had such spirit and a desire to live. Every night, he crawled
in my lap and we cuddled. He’d bury his forehead into me and purr.
I had a hard time imagining life without him, but Sammy passed away a few
weeks ago from a long battle with kidney failure. I will always remember
him, and miss him very much.
